About North Yorkshire Archives
Discover Your North Yorkshire Story at North Yorkshire Archives
Have you ever wondered where your ancestors lived, worked and worshipped? North Yorkshire Archives in Northallerton is the perfect place to uncover the stories behind your family tree.
Home to over five miles of historic records, the archive preserves centuries of documents connected to North Yorkshire and the historic North Riding. Whether you're tracing generations of your family, researching an ancestral home, or exploring a village linked to your heritage, you'll find a wealth of information waiting to be discovered.
Explore Your Family History
Many of our parish registers of baptisms, marriages and burials have been digitised and are available through Ancestry and Findmypast. Visitors can access these resources free of charge in our search room, alongside original documents, microfilm records and expert guidance from our knowledgeable team.
Delve deeper with:
- Parish registers and church records
- Electoral registers dating from 1832 to 1971
- School admission records
- Estate and land records
- Historic photographs
- Coroners' records, court records and local administration documents
You may even uncover unexpected details about your ancestors' lives, occupations, homes and communities.
Bring Your Ancestors' World to Life
Our growing collection of digitised tithe maps allows you to explore the landscapes your ancestors would have known, identifying landowners, occupiers and historic settlements across North Yorkshire.
More Than Family History
North Yorkshire Archives also supports research into local history, house history, businesses, industries and communities. Whether you're investigating a family mystery or simply looking to connect with your Yorkshire roots, our collections offer a unique window into the county's past.
